Manchester City staged a game between reporters and members of staff at the club on the Etihad Stadium pitch yesterday and manager Pep Guardiola made an appearance.
The City boss donned the sky blue shirt for the Premier League title ceremony on Thursday and he pulled on this season's maroon away shirt on Friday to give the office staff a helping hand in the charity game.

He's known for being a genius of a coach, and one who has broke records and achieved success wherever he has gone, but the Catalan was an intelligent central midfielder and a key member of Johan Cruyff's Barcelona 'Dream Team' in his pomp.
At 47, his fitness levels are a far cry from what they once were but he proved his football brain is very much still there when he sent El Chiringuito presenter Jose Alvarez Haya to the shops with a sharp turn on the ball.
Alvarez had earlier got an applause from Guardiola for a lovely free-kick he scored, but he got done big-time there.
City's side, which also contained legend Paul Dickov, beat the media team 5-4 in an entertaining encounter. You can see highlights of the game, including Pep's cameo, around 14 minutes in here:
